The team

This role will join Energy Saving Trust’s Group Marketing and Communications team. We are responsible for:

▪ Getting our energy saving message out to consumers

▪ Growing and developing our brand and reputation

▪ Influencing consumers’ behaviour with marketing and communications campaigns

▪ Influencing UK government policy through PR, thought leadership and speaking opportunities

▪ Driving people to our energy saving advice through our digital channels

▪ Collaborating and partnering with relevant stakeholders to address the climate emergency.

Our experienced, skilled team of around 40 people meets regularly and effectively collaborates. We’re professional, we strongly encourage Continuing Professional Development and training and we’re very supportive.

The role

The Marketing Communications Executive role sits within the Energy Saving Trust programme marketing team. Reporting to the Marketing Communications Manager, you’ll deliver a range of campaigns and activities, including PPC and paid social media, email marketing, events, collateral and content creation, for a variety of programmes primarily for Scottish Government but also for UK government and other stakeholders, and you’ll play a key role in helping Scotland to reach its target of Net Zero emissions by 2045.

What you’ll do

▪ You’ll work closely with our programme team, marketing colleagues and a wide range of internal and external stakeholders to develop annual marketing plans and determine KPIs for all activities.

▪ Deliver effective and innovative marketing communications activities for our partnerships & communities and employee engagement activities.

▪ You’ll also support the delivery of wider consumer campaigns to help us achieve our marketing objectives and support the wider Key Performance Indicators of the programme.

▪ You’ll handle the tactical delivery of marketing output – from traditional and digital content creation, to print production and supporting with event activity.

▪ Measure the impact of all programme campaigns to inform future marketing strategies.

What you’ll bring

▪ You’ll be an excellent written and verbal communicator with the ability to write clear and accurate communications across the full range of marketing channels, taking into account best search engine optimisation principles.

▪ You’ll ideally have worked in a similar role previously – this can be on agency or client-side – and have good knowledge about current best practices in marketing.

▪ You’ll have experience in developing and delivering annual marketing plans and setting and monitoring KPIs to meet objectives.

▪ You’ll be familiar with SEO and have experience in delivering paid search and social media campaigns.

▪ You’ll have proven stakeholder management skills and experience, with an ability to deal effectively with people at different levels.
